Investment Insights

Based on property information with market context.

This multifamily property includes two renovated residential buildings and a detached carriage loft on a 50-by-190-foot lot. The approximately 3,148-square-foot property includes a substantial first-floor addition, seven-zone heating, central vacuum, updated plumbing, and new sewer and water lines extending to the street. The owner's residence features Viking and Sub-Zero appliances, while the second residential building has undergone comprehensive renovation.

The detached loft offers central air conditioning, gas heat, a kitchenette, half bath, six skylights, and six French doors opening toward the grounds. Exterior improvements include French drains, two sump pumps, fireplace liner replacements, and a three-year-old heated saltwater half-in-ground pool within landscaped grounds. The property was built in 1915 and is near Stephen R. Gregg Waterfront Park, Broadway, and the 34th Street Light Rail Station.

Estimated NOI and Cap Rate

NOI = area × lease_rate × (100 − vacancy) / 100 × (1 − expense_ratio). Net Operating Income — what the owner takes home each year before mortgage payments and income tax. Effective rent (asking rent minus vacancy losses) minus operating costs (taxes, insurance, maintenance, management).

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.
